
存储系统设计(HUST) 《计算机组成原理》实验答案
5星
- 浏览量: 0
- 大小:None
- 文件类型:ZIP
简介:
本资源为华中科技大学《计算机组成原理》课程中的“存储系统设计”实验答案,旨在帮助学生理解并掌握计算机存储系统的架构与实现方法。
在深入探讨《计算机组成原理》中的存储系统设计之前,我们首先需要了解该学科的基本概念。作为计算机科学与技术专业的重要基础课程,《计算机组成原理》主要研究计算机硬件系统的结构、组成以及工作原理。它不仅涵盖了硬件的设计思想,还涉及各组成部分的功能及其相互联系和协同工作的机制。
存储系统是计算机系统的一个关键部分,在《计算机组成原理》的研究中占据重要地位。设计目标在于创建一个既快速又经济的设备,能够高效地保存与读取数据以满足计算需求。这一过程复杂且多维,包括选择合适的存储器类型、确定组织结构以及进行层次化设计等。
在选择存储器类型时,常见的选项有随机存取存储器(RAM)、只读存储器(ROM)、缓存(Cache)和磁盘存储设备。其中,动态随机存取存储器(DRAM)与静态随机存取存储器(SRAM)分别适用于不同场景;而ROM则适合存放固定不变的数据或程序代码。位于CPU与主内存之间的高速缓存因其快速响应特性被广泛使用,并且主要用于临时保存处理器所需的指令和数据。磁盘设备由于其大容量及非易失性,成为长期数据存储的首选。
在组织结构方面,设计者需考虑如何安排以及管理存储器中的信息以实现高效的数据访问。这包括确定寻址方式、位宽设定及地址空间大小等关键因素。
层次化设计是提高性能的有效策略之一。它通过将不同的速度和容量等级组合成一个多层次的体系来优化整体表现,常见的层级结构有高速缓存、主内存以及辅助存储装置(如硬盘)。
《存储系统设计》这本资料可能源自华中科技大学的相关课程实验项目或解答集,其中包含多种题目及其解决方案。这些内容有助于学生加深对理论知识的理解,并将其应用于实际问题解决当中。
实践操作对于掌握这部分内容至关重要。通过动手实验,学生们可以更深入地理解存储设备的工作原理、优化性能的方法以及如何根据具体应用需求设计合理的系统架构。
随着固态硬盘(SSD)、非易失性内存(NVM)等新技术的发展,存储系统的研发也在不断进步和创新之中。因此掌握基本的设计原则与方法对于跟踪技术前沿及未来设计具有重要意义。
全部评论 (0)


